On May 22, 2025, U.S. President Trump Creates Shockwaves in the Russia-Ukraine Conflict.

Sudden Start of Ceasefire Talks

On May 19, after a two-hour phone call with Putin, Trump suddenly announced that Russia and Ukraine would "immediately start" ceasefire talks, attempting to end this years-long war.

A Major Turnaround in U.S. Attitude

Despite pushing for negotiations, Trump later stated: "This is not our people, our soldiers." This implies that the U.S. will no longer directly intervene in the Russia-Ukraine conflict, shifting to a wait-and-see stance.

Negotiations Fail to Cool the Flames of War

Just hours after the announcement of negotiations, Russia launched airstrikes with over a hundred drones against Ukraine, escalating the conflict and complicating the situation further.

Trump Personally Speaks Out

Trump took to social media to reveal that his conversation with Putin was "very smooth," and posted a photo from the Oval Office, sparking widespread discussion.
